A new evaluation measure of diagnostic tests based on modified area under the receiver operating characteristic curve

In this paper, a new diagnostic/classification measure based on modified AUC (MAUC) is proposed. By this measure, we penalize the margin of features between diseased and non-diseased groups in AUC. It's threshold independent, and under normal distribution assumption, we can prove that higher MAUC always means higher PAUC (within relatively low FPR) when AUCs are close to each other. Our simulations and experiment about prostate cancer MS data can also help to demonstrate it.
